<p>Provides centralized retail supply and maintenance support; performs aspects of supply management work (e.g., inventory management, storage management, bar coding, property utilization) related to depot, local, or other supply activities. Has a knowledge of supply operations and program requirements and the ability to apply established supply policies, day-to-day servicing techniques, regulations, and procedures.</p><p><strong>Program:</strong> OMDAC-SWACA</p><p>This position offers company-paid housing and transportation, a completion bonus and tuition reimbursement program! You must satisfy all host country requirements to legally work in the host country to include but not limited to the ability to obtain and maintain a host nation visa and host nation driver s license in order to be qualified for this position.</p><p><strong>Responsibilities</strong></p><ul><li>Performs inventory management procedures, including ordering, receiving and storing supplies.</li><li>Selects the correct stock for issue, creates and process material release orders, and keeps records on incoming and outgoing stock.</li><li>Reconciles customer documentation with the PSRA and SSA on issues, receipts, storage of supplies and equipment, and financial discrepancies.</li><li>Screens dues-out reconciliation listings & prepares cancellation/follow up documents.</li><li>Establishes and maintains automated and manual accounting records and corrects errors and exception documents.</li><li>Provides status on supply requests, shipments and job-ordered items.</li><li>Operates a Cannibalization Point in accordance with AR 710-2.</li><li>Reconciles open requests, repairable exchange items and cannibalization items.</li><li>Establishes and maintains stock records and other documents such as inventory, material control, accounting and supply reports.</li><li>Assists in validating property book inventories for equipment at the sites.</li><li>Performs prescribed load list and shop stock list duties to assist the DSSTs.</li><li>Compare packing lists, receipt documents, bills of lading, inspection reports, other documents, with purchase orders/requisitions to verify accuracy of stock data and quantities received against bills of lading, and shipping documents.</li><li>Assures stock numbers/prices/sources of data are correct through use of Army Master Data File (AMDF), Supply Bulletins (SBs), supply letters, regulations, etc.</li><li>Revises quantities ordered based on number of items on hand & reviews records for possible substitution of items.</li><li>Unloads, unpacks, inspects, counts, segregates and stores incoming supplies.</li><li>Prepare Forms 2404, 2407) to submit a work order to the maintenance department.</li><li>Repair and constructs fiberboard or wooden containers.</li><li>Constructs bins, shelving and other storage aids.</li><li>Packs, crates, stencils, weigh and bands equipment and supplies.</li><li>Loads, unloads and moves stock using equipment such as forklifts and hand trucks.</li><li>Required to climb a ladder and stand for long periods of time.</li><li>Performs other duties and assignments assigned.</li></ul><p><strong>Desired Candidate Profile</strong></p><ul><li>Ability to obtain a National Agency Check with Inquires (NACI) to obtain a Common Access Card (CAC).</li><li>Ability to obtain and maintain a Secret level security clearance is preferred.</li><li>High School Diploma required.</li><li>Some college preferred.</li><li>OSHA 10-Hour General Industry certification</li><li>Minimum three years experience in Unit Level Supply Management and Property Control.</li><li>Must have a working knowledge of Microsoft Office, SAMS, and ULLS-G.</li><li>Knowledge of principles and methods for accountability of supplies and equipment at retail/wholesale level, warehousing and moving goods by air, rail, sea, or road.</li><li>Experience with a customer service-oriented company.</li><li>Proficiency in using a computer - desktop or laptop.</li><li>Proficiency in using Microsoft productivity software.</li><li>Proficiency in using Email client software.</li><li>Other software / work management tools as directed</li><li>Forklift operation</li></ul>

<p>Promotes and enforces the implementation of all QHSSE requirements and facilitates implementation and improvement of Barrier Management System (BMS) onboard the rig. Provides guidance and expertise to all personnel on Health, Safety, & Environmental (HSE) standards and assists with related goals and programs. Ensures appropriate dissemination of HSE policies, procedures, and guidance documentation. Maintains a strong presence at the worksite, especially in high-risk, high-activity areas (i.e., deck, drill floor). Approximately 75% of the working day should be spent at the worksite, If this is not being met due to other administrative work loads then it must be raised first to STP then to Rig Manager and the office based QHSSE Focal Point assigned to the rig if not achieved in 1 hitch. Promotes Safety Programs (i.e., ADES 8 keys to incident-free) on the rig, ensuring each employee is aware of their standards and how to apply them. Promotes ADES Awards (i.e., TOFS award) to embed the concept into the rig culture. Assists in the management of the Stop, Hazard, Initiate, Engage, Learn and Demonstrate (SHIELD) program and encourage active participation by undertaking safety performance conversations by all persons on board. Ensures Stop Work Authority (SWA) obligation is understood by all persons on board and exercised promptly. This is integral to the Company s safety culture. The RSO is expected to lead by example and should coach all crew members by helping them intervene and stop work when opportunities arise. Assists the Senior Tool Pusher by monitoring/verifying compliance with control of work systems such as JSA, SOP s, PTW, Isolation, Confined Space, Rescue Planning etc. Complies with, monitor, and effectively contribute to the continuous improvement of BMS, HSE related policies and procedures, and relevant authority regulatory requirements. Identifies and addresses in collaboration with the site operations management by identifying and addressing HSE or noncompliance concerns. Assists with internal/external audit completion, close-out, and tracking. Consults with personnel including safety leaders and department heads on all matters concerning safety. Engages with crews during safety meetings and supervisors meetings; presents topics/findings. Monitors the selection of suitable personal protective equipment (PPE) including performing checks on sizing and suitability. Maintains awareness of substances hazardous to health and the correct storage, use, handling, and PPE requirements. Carries out onboard training and/or books crew training to ensure full compliance with the crew training matrix. Assist third-party trainers as necessary. Assists, monitors, and verifies compliance with the short-service employee (SSE) process to ensure effective implementation and that on-the-job training is being provided to develop the SSEs. Participate and assist the Rig Manager with rig-based incident reporting and investigations to determine root cause(s). Ensure investigation findings are shared between all crews on board. Assist with and deliver rig orientation and induction (as requested). Liaise with customer representatives and regulatory bodies as necessary. Perform emergency duties as per the rig station bill. Moderates the rig self-verification process.</p><p><strong>Desired Candidate Profile</strong></p><p>Education & Experience:</p><ul><li>Bachelor's degree</li><li>Preferably a minimum of 2 years in an RSO role.</li><li>Previous experience within the drilling industry in an HSE role/position.</li></ul><p>Skills/Competencies Required:</p><ul><li>Completion of all required ADES mandatory training requirements.</li><li>Working knowledge of Microsoft Office products (Excel, Word, PowerPoint, etc.).</li><li>Excellent written and verbal communication skills.</li><li>Detail-oriented.</li><li>Analytical thinking and solution Decision-making.</li><li>Performance Management, planning, problem-solving, organizational, and time management skills.</li><li>Inspire Trust.</li></ul><p>Certifications:</p><ul><li>As per ADES Training Matrix.</li><li>Formal investigation training certification preferred (i.e., Taproot , Topset or equivalent).</li><li>Recognized HSE training qualification preferred (i.e., NEBOSH, IOSH, OSHA or equivalent).</li><li>Additional QHSSE audit certifications</li></ul>

<p><h4>Program summary</h4>
<p>KBR, through the AFCAP V Program, assists the U.S. Air Force by offering Southwest Asia Transient Aircraft Services (SWA TAS). These services facilitate essential aircraft arrivals and departures services for United States and Coalition Forces. Alongside SWA Transient Aircraft Services, KBR delivers engineering support, NTV leasing, LAMS, power production, BOS-I, and a range of quality-of-life solutions that help sustain base operations.</p>
<h4>Job summary</h4>
<p>The Transient Aircraft Services (TAS) Technician is responsible for the execution of aircraft ground handling and servicing operations at an assigned installation. Reporting directly to the Supervisor, the TAS Technician performs aircraft arrival, marshaling, parking, servicing, turn-around, and departure tasks in support of mission requirements.</p>
<p>This position ensures all aircraft servicing activities are conducted safely, efficiently, and in full compliance with the Performance Work Statement (PWS), applicable Technical Orders, airfield safety standards, and U.S. Government/U.S. Air Force directives. The TAS Technician is accountable for maintaining operational readiness, adhering to strict safety protocols, and supporting continuous 24/7/365 flight line operations in a high-tempo, austere environment.</p>
<h4>Roles and responsibilities</h4>
<ul>
<li>Maintain a ZERO Harm workplace by strictly adhering to all flight line safety requirements, including FOD prevention, tool control, and proper use of PPE at all times.</li>
<li>Perform aircraft marshaling, parking, and positioning in accordance with applicable Technical Orders and airfield procedures.</li>
<li>Execute aircraft arrival and departure services, including chocking, grounding, and ensuring safe positioning on the flight line.</li>
<li>Conduct aircraft servicing operations, including general ground handling tasks required to support aircraft turn-around and mission readiness.</li>
<li>Assist in aircraft launch and recovery operations in coordination with Supervisors and Airfield Management.</li>
<li>Perform operator-level inspections and servicing of assigned equipment, including vehicles and support equipment used in TAS operations.</li>
<li>Maintain strict accountability of tools and equipment; ensure compliance with tool control programs at all times.</li>
<li>Participate in FOD prevention activities, including routine flight line inspections and immediate removal of foreign objects.</li>
<li>Follow all applicable Technical Orders, safety directives, and standard operating procedures during all aircraft servicing operations.</li>
<li>Communicate effectively with Supervisors and team members to ensure safe and efficient execution of tasks.</li>
<li>Identify and report safety hazards, equipment malfunctions, and operational issues to leadership immediately.</li>
<li>Support documentation requirements, including aircraft servicing records, shift logs, and inspection checklists.</li>
<li>Assist in maintaining cleanliness and organization of the flight line and work areas.</li>
<li>Support training and qualification requirements to maintain mission readiness and compliance with certification standards.</li>
<li>Perform duties in austere conditions, including extreme weather, while maintaining safety and operational discipline.</li>
<li>Perform additional duties and tasks as assigned by the Supervisor or Site Manager.</li>
</ul>
